I have a new RANS Screamer XXL tandem. I would like to know what computers are recommended by those experienced with recumbents and computers. :)
According to one of the local bike shops, the current wireless computers have a signal drop when the handlebar unit is over 75cm from the wheel pickup. I would like to use wireless if possible, however, I will use a wired version if rider experience shows the signal drop to be a real problem. Any experience using these with a RANS Screamer tandem (or other recumbent) over 75 cm? :confused:
Also, I would like to have a second computer for the stoker. Any recommendations on a computer that would fit the stoker position and where it might be mounted to avoid knee-to-computer collisions? :(

I have a Rans Screamer XXL. I use the Topeak Panoram computer on this tandem plus on my other five (5) recumbnets. These computers are the wired model. They are excellent in my opinion because of there one screen wide viewing area.
